WebUse regedit as offline Registry editor Launch regedit on the command prompt. Click H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E. In the File menu, click "Load Hive." Open the database file that contains the Registry hive you need: H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E \SAM = %windir%\system32\config\SAM H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E \SYSTEM = … Web28 de may. de 2011 · The chntpw tool has (very basic) registry editing capabilities. Also try the regedit that comes with Wine – you might be able to load the Win7 registry hives into it. Web18 de mar. de 2013 · It comes as package (Ubuntu sudo apt-get install chntpw) with modern distros and allows listing or editing the registry, given the hive file of a Windows installation. Hive files are ntuser.dat in the profile directories of user as well as the files under %SystemRoot%\system32\config such as software. Web8 de dic. de 2024 · To rename a registry key, launch the Registry Editor and locate the desired key on the left panel. Then right-click on it and select the Rename option. Type the new name for the key and press Enter. Please note that to rename a key, you may have to take ownership of the key or need to have Create Subkey access to the root key and …
